Scythian

Immigrant Road Show

2008-05-26

Rabble-rousing and raucous, Scythian play high energy music fusing gypsy, celtic, Americana, Klezmer, with a big rock sensibility. They've been tearing up the East coast for several years now, causing outbreaks of extemporaneous tambourine playing, spontaneous jigging, and all sorts of other trouble. -Grassroots Music Festival 2008 MI Appearances: Ann Arbor - August 5th, Bay City - August 6th Michigan Irish Fest – Muskegon MI – September 12-13
